In Might 2018, YouTube claimed that it experienced deleted in excess of half from the "violent" music video clips determined by senior police officers as problematic; this was finished by means of Procedure Area, which was proven in September 2015 to get rid of gang-connected YouTube video clips.[72] Metropolitan Law enforcement Commissioner Cressida Dick blamed some movies for fuelling a surge in murders and violent crime in London, singling out drill music.
